Infrared and Bluetooth, great camera quality, nice MP3 quality (not built in), can put lots of stuff and software, can download many useful doftware, joystick
A little bulky, poor battery life, need to charge everyday (In My opinion) 9-11 seconds Video recording, 2x Zoom, No T9 Chinese input, keypad a little small (sometimes press the wrong button when texting).
In my opinion, the Nokia 6600 is the greatest phone that I have used, but too bad my phone get stolen...=< it is the best phone if I compare with 6670, although 6670 have 4x 1.3mp camera, 10 minute video recording n 48 chord polyphonic but,they are still same,a smart phone, same height, and 6600 have infrared. This means you can take some stuff from laptop or others phone. The baby keypad button is a little bit small, and when I sms, I will press the wrong button. No Chinese software input and this baby sometimes very slow and a little bulky to. It is still a perfect phone that I used before. I hope that I will get back my phone.
